Closed
Casual Japanese spot with hibachi tables

Ichiban Japanese Steakhouse & Sushi Bar

Owasso, OK
Ichiban Japanese Steakhouse & Sushi Bar

90% like it (4.5 / 998 Reviews )

CONTACT

Address: 9500 N 129th E Ave #100, Owasso, OK 74055, United States MapGet Directions

Phone : +1 (918) 272-2323 Call

OPENING HOURS

Please keep in mind that due to temporary closures, the times listed below may not accurately reflect current opening hours.
Day Working Hours
Monday Apr 29 11:00-21:00
Tuesday Apr 30 11:00-21:00
Wednesday May 1 11:00-21:00
Thursday May 2 11:00-21:00
Friday May 3 11:00-21:00
Saturday May 4 11:00-21:00
Sunday May 5 Closed

ABOUT

Ichiban Japanese Steakhouse & Sushi Bar logo
Japanese classics & cocktails served in a relaxed environment with hibachi tables & a bar.

Reserve a Table: ichibanjapanesesteakhouseok.com

Service Opportunities in the Business:
  • ✅ No-contact delivery
  • ✅ Takeaway
  • ✅ Dine-in

Today working hours: 11:00-21:00

FAQs

Price range: $$ (Moderately expensive)

The character and atmosphere of this place:
  • ✅ Feels Cosy
  • ✅ Feels Casual

Amenities in this business::
  • ✅ Has restrooms
  • ✅ Has High chairs
  • ✅ This place welcomes children
  • ✅ Has bar on site

Favored for:
  • ✅ Serves dinner popular
  • ✅ Popular for lunch
  • ✅ Good for solo dining

Highlights:
  • ✅ Nice selection of teas
  • ✅ Great cocktails
  • ✅ Has fast service

The possibilities it offers:
  • ✅ Healthy options
  • ✅ Has kids' menu
  • ✅ Little dishes
  • ✅ Serves alcohol
  • ✅ Serves beer
  • ✅ Serves Cocktails
  • ✅ Serves spirits
  • ✅ Vegetarian options
  • ✅ Serves wine

Options for dining:
  • ✅ Lunch
  • ✅ Has seating
  • ✅ Serves dinner
  • ✅ Serves dessert

Plan your visit:
  • ✅ Reservations for dinner are advised.
  • ✅ Accepts reservations

Service Opportunities in the Business:
  • ✅ No-contact delivery
  • ✅ Offers takeaway
  • ✅ Serves Dine-in

Kind of Crowd:
  • ✅ Good for groups
  • ✅ Popular with tourists
  • ✅ Popular among college students

Accessibility:
  • ✅ Wheelchair-friendly lift
  • ✅ Wheelchair-friendly parking
  • ✅ Wheelchair-accessible entrance
  • ✅ Has wheelchair-accessible seating
  • ✅ Wheelchair-accessible toilet

This Japanese restaurant received 4.5 points from 998 customer reviews.

The address of Ichiban Japanese Steakhouse & Sushi Bar is:

Ichiban Japanese Steakhouse & Sushi Bar
9500 N 129th E Ave #100
Owasso, Oklahoma 74055
P: +19182722323

Open 6 days a week. The days and hours that Ichiban Japanese Steakhouse & Sushi Bar is open:

Monday :   11:00-21:00
Tuesday :   11:00-21:00
Wednesday :   11:00-21:00
Thursday :   11:00-21:00
Friday :   11:00-21:00
Saturday :   11:00-21:00

No, it is closed since Saturday, 21:00. This place will re-open at Monday 11:00.

No, this place does not serve halal food

Ichiban Japanese Steakhouse & Sushi Bar is listed under

LOCATION

Ichiban Japanese Steakhouse & Sushi Bar Location